Latest Technology News
Page 146 of 150
29 Jan 2025
29 Jan 2025
29 Jan 2025
29 Jan 2025
29 Jan 2025
29 Jan 2025
29 Jan 2025
29 Jan 2025
28 Jan 2025
28 Jan 2025
28 Jan 2025
28 Jan 2025